UPDATE:
After stuffing with newspaper for a day, I washed out the unit with distilled vinegar and a second wipe down of distilled water and baking soda.
The unit had been in a garage for a while so I figured I'd play it safe and wipe it down.

The plastic smell isn't that strong and I suspect that it'll fade once I add boxes.

20150517_125632.jpg

I also just placed an order with Forrest at wineadors.com for the 4 drawer 2 shelf set with pulls.

Going to install a small computer fan in the bottom with circulation. Found this blog here which has been a great help in deciding how to set up the unit:http://wineadorbuild.blogspot.com/?m=1

Did you place the LED strip on the glass facing towards the boxes, or around the inside lip?
Thanks :D

The LEDs are stuck to the door, around the glass, facing to the inside of the wino. The sides of the wino are angled, so it reflect there and gives quite a nice look.

I had those LED strip (white) already, if I was to buy a kit, I'd get a RGB color-changing kit for a few bucks more, I think.
